Transaction 891d76c40ce04e93b815f0f7c65f1ed8587d2443cdd3df791802faf9b1a39f9a
1 Input
2 Outputs
- 891d76c40ce04e93b815f0f7c65f1ed8587d2443cdd3df791802faf9b1a39f9a:0
- 891d76c40ce04e93b815f0f7c65f1ed8587d2443cdd3df791802faf9b1a39f9a:1
value 6681698593
address 1KcdhnCxQDejXCcXqYh9MGmaLqjSorYXDu
value 12618284601
address 19iRX7K4UNtcj1VwhdqFTegXDLRB9BG3Nr